Description

4-Amino-3-Nitro-5-β-Hydroxypropylaniline is a specialized aromatic amine derivative with a unique nitro and hydroxypropyl substitution pattern. This compound serves as a crucial advanced intermediate in the synthesis of complex organic molecules, particularly dyes, pigments, and pharmaceutical active ingredients. It is primarily utilized by research and development chemists and production specialists in the fine chemical, agrochemical, and specialty colorant industries seeking to build sophisticated molecular architectures.

Basic Information

Product Name 4-Amino-3-Nitro-5-β-Hydroxypropylaniline
CAS No. 104535-31-1
Molecular Formula C9H13N3O3
Molecular Weight 211.22 g/mol
Synonyms 5-(3-Hydroxypropyl)-2-nitrobenzene-1,4-diamine; 1,4-Benzenediamine, 5-(3-hydroxypropyl)-2-nitro-; 3-Nitro-4-amino-5-(3-hydroxypropyl)aniline; 4-Amino-3-nitro-5-(3-hydroxypropyl)aniline; β-Hydroxypropyl Nitro Aminoaniline
